Yesterday I was again in the quarry Kromer near Holzmaden (Lower Jurassic) and I found a really nice tooth !

 

IMG_0136.thumb.JPG.95470732aed569a835c7f6fd737b2e53.JPG

 

The tooth is about 2 cm long and 1 cm wide ! I think its one of the biggest tooth I have ever found !

Its a Temnodontosaurus tooth, which is a large Ichthyosaur. In the "Schlacke" (a specific layer) you can sometimes find smaller teeth but such big teeth in a good condition are very rare.

I am really happy about this one :D:D Especially because there wasnt much material there, so it was a lucky find ! The prep took about 4 hours.
